Output 3625e61bb149a476a3bd9c5bda39b6d7a814d3d8bcd72e42635cac93dacf320e:1

value
39211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21526eb126685ea0aa079c66b1e2880a83320a00 OP_EQUAL
address
34jCyNphmhzfZBqxpiGj1n6BL55dMroSfF
transaction
3625e61bb149a476a3bd9c5bda39b6d7a814d3d8bcd72e42635cac93dacf320e
confirmations
23527
spent
true